The Tropical Bed Bug is well adapted to hot climates, which makes Dubai a near-perfect environment for it. It behaves much like the common bed bug — hiding in mattress seams, bed frames, furniture, and cracks, then feeding on blood at night — but its preference for warmth means it can breed even faster in Dubai's conditions. It spreads through apartment buildings and hotels via wall voids, shared items, and luggage. As with all bed bugs, DIY sprays fail to reach the hidden eggs and harbourage, and disturbing them risks spreading the infestation to adjacent rooms and units.

Appearance

Tropical Bed Bugs are small, flat, oval, reddish-brown insects about 4–7mm long, virtually identical to the common bed bug to the naked eye. They are wingless and become darker and engorged after feeding. Distinguishing the two species reliably requires close examination, but their behaviour, signs, and treatment are essentially the same.

Diet

Tropical Bed Bugs feed exclusively on blood, strongly preferring humans, and feed at night while people sleep. They locate hosts by body heat and carbon dioxide. They can endure long periods without feeding, allowing them to persist in unoccupied Dubai rooms until a new host is available.

Behavior

Tropical Bed Bugs are nocturnal and shelter by day in cracks and seams close to sleeping areas. They leave the same signs as common bed bugs — dark faecal spotting, shed skins, and blood smears on bedding. Their heat tolerance makes them particularly active and fast-developing in Dubai's warm indoor environments. They spread via wall voids, luggage, and second-hand furniture.

Reproduction

Females lay several hundred eggs over their lifetime, cemented into cracks and crevices. In Dubai's warm conditions eggs hatch and nymphs mature rapidly, enabling quick population growth and reinfestation if eggs survive incomplete treatment.

Prevention Tips

Inspect bedding, mattress seams, and furniture joints for dark spots, shed skins, and live bugs. Keep luggage off beds when travelling and inspect hotel rooms. Avoid second-hand mattresses and furniture, and reduce bedroom clutter. Use mattress encasements. At the first sign, avoid spraying or moving items between rooms — it spreads them; arrange a Santera heat-based inspection and treatment promptly.
